Currently, the only device approved by ANPAC® for the DriveSmart program is Inthinc’s Tiwi. Tiwi is a small onboard computer (mounted inside the vehicle) that encourages good driving habits
and can help parents know whether their teens are safe.
Tiwi is set apart from other monitoring devices because it uses GPS technology to compare a driver’s speed and location to a database of street-by-street posted speed limits. Other devices compare vehicle speed only to a predetermined speed limit regardless the vehicle’s location.
GPS technology also makes it possible for Tiwi to provide feedback to parents and teens in real time (as it happens), and it allows parents to make sure their teens arrived at their intended destination.
